Edgar Wallace's "The Complete Four Just Men Series" compiles six electrifying detective thrillers that delve into themes of justice, morality, and societal corruption. Wallace's narrative style is characterized by its brisk pacing, engaging dialogue, and intricate plotting, which reflects the early 20th-century literary movement that embraced sensationalism and crime fiction. Through his skilled storytelling, Wallace crafts a compelling dynamic between the enigmatic vigilantes and the societal decay around them, all framed within the tension of a whodunit structure that keeps readers guessing until the final pages. Edgar Wallace, a prolific author and journalist, was influenced by his own tumultuous experiences, which included a stint as a war correspondent. His exposure to the darker facets of human nature, coupled with his fascination for justice, is evident in the creation of the Four Just Men'—characters who operate outside the law for what they believe is a higher cause. Wallace's background as a member of the British literary elite brought a rich understanding of crime and punishment that adds depth to his storytelling.
